So Much for That

The other day, I realized that I will be celebrating my fifth anniversary of being a non-smoker next month. Isn’t a tattoo the official fifth anniversary gift? I came up with the perfect idea for one and was instantly excited by the thought of new ink.

Alas, it is going to have to wait.

My father is turning 80 in March and we’ve decided to throw him a party. This means I needed to purchase a plane ticket. My plan was to use some air mile points I’ve acquired to offset some of my fare, thereby making it possible for me to afford a new tattoo.

But you know what they say about the plans o’ mice and men? (Quick aside: Robbie Burns Day is on Wednesday. Get yer haggis on, everyone!)

Me being me, when I went to purchase my ticket, I entered the wrong expiry date for my credit card and failed to realize my mistake until I went through numerous trials and a lengthy conversation with the customer service staff from my credit card company. In the end I was able to purchase my ticket. But, in all the confusion, I neglected to apply my points and paid the full fare for my flight.

Oops. Guess the perfect tattoo is just going to have to wait a bit longer. My father’s only going to turn 80 once and the tattoo idea isn’t going to be less perfect in two months – or even two years – from now.
